Navigating the world of sports surfaces, artificial turf has emerged as a transformative addition, particularly in baseball. This type of surface offers numerous advantages over natural grass, and understanding its benefits provides insights into why more teams are making the switch.

Artificial turf in baseball aligns with the values of durability and consistency, crucial for professional-grade play. It endures intense usage without the wear and tear visible on natural grass fields. During seasons marked by frequent games, a natural field can quickly degrade, impacting not only the aesthetics but also the performance quality of the game. The synthetic fibers of artificial turf maintain their condition through adverse weather and extensive playing hours, allowing teams to play more games without worrying about field recovery time. From a technical standpoint, the uniform playing surface of artificial turf contributes significantly to the standardization of play. In baseball, where ground balls' trajectories are critical, an uneven natural surface can lead to erratic bounces that compromise fairness and player performance. Turf minimizes these inconsistencies, ensuring each game unfolds on a level field where skill trumps unpredictability.

However, engaging with artificial turf isn't just about the practical play-related benefits. Real-world experiences reveal that it also impacts maintenance and operational costs, aspects every team and organization have to consider. While the initial installation may be expensive, the long-term savings are notable. Artificial turf negates the need for watering, mowing, and regular reseeding, significantly reducing costs associated with groundskeeping teams and water resources. For clubs operating in regions with limited water supplies, this shift represents a vital sustainability practice. Professional input from sports facility managers emphasizes that artificial turf’s playability remains stable across different weather conditions. This year-round usability opens up scheduling flexibility for teams, allowing them to maximize field utilization without fear of cancellation or downtime post-inclement weather. Safety, a primary concern, finds reassurance through turf’s development. With various cushioning infilled layers, modern artificial turfs are designed to reduce the risk of injuries compared to older models. Player feedback consistently highlights enhanced comfort and support, paving the way for peak athletic performance. Regular assessments and testimonies from experts in sports medicine confirm these advancements, underlining the turf’s credibility as a safe playing surface. Moreover, the technological progression in synthetic grass manufacturing has introduced environmentally friendly options. Many manufacturers now create products using recycled materials, fulfilling the industry’s growing demand for green strategies. These innovations have positioned artificial turf as a future-forward choice, combining performance, safety, and ecological awareness. Artificial turf also extends beyond immediate tangible benefits, contributing to community access and engagement. Supporting local leagues and educational institutions through quality playing fields opens numerous opportunities for nurturing talent and expanding participation in baseball. The reduced maintenance burden of artificial turf allows more community centers to maintain pristine conditions, providing facilities that effectively serve their communities.
